Verizon Wireless Netbook expected this week <http://alturl.com/c6mq> 

The big question now is whether consumers will actually buy the device
and agree to a hefty service contract. Pricing details for the 3G
wireless service aren't known yet. But Verizon currently charges $40 a
month for a laptop data plan that offers 50 megabytes worth of data each
month. And its $60-a-month plan offers 5 gigabytes of data downloads
every month.

Windows 7 Installation: Dream or Dud? <http://alturl.com/p2j5> 

If you haven't installed Windows since the days of XP, you'll find that
things are much easier now. With XP it's a real pain if the drivers
aren't on the Windows CD. In many cases you had to create a floppy disk
that has the drivers, or create a special Windows install CD that
contains the drivers you need. Windows 7 (and Vista) accept a separate
CD with drivers, so there's no need for a floppy drive or a lot of
